Kenneth Moreland 3e1339f9a7 Remove deprecated features from VTK-m
With the major revision 2.0 of VTK-m, many items previously marked as
deprecated were removed. If updating to a new version of VTK-m, it is
recommended to first update to VTK-m 1.9, which will include the deprecated
features but provide warnings (with the right compiler) that will point to
the replacement code. Once the deprecations have been fixed, updating to
2.0 should be smoother.

#ifndef vtk_m_cont_arg_TransportTagWholeArrayOut_h
#define vtk_m_cont_arg_TransportTagWholeArrayOut_h
#include <vtkm/Deprecated.h>
#include <vtkm/Types.h>
#include <vtkm/cont/ArrayHandle.h>
#include <vtkm/cont/arg/Transport.h>
namespace vtkm
{
namespace cont
{
namespace arg
{
/// \brief \c Transport tag for in-place arrays with random access.
///
/// \c TransportTagWholeArrayOut is a tag used with the \c Transport class to
/// transport \c ArrayHandle objects for output data. The array needs to be
/// allocated before passed as an argument to Invoke.
///
/// The worklet will have random access to the array through a portal
/// interface, but care should be taken to not write a value in one instance
/// that will be overridden by another entry.
///
struct TransportTagWholeArrayOut
{
};
template <typename ContObjectType, typename Device>
struct Transport<vtkm::cont::arg::TransportTagWholeArrayOut, ContObjectType, Device>
{
// MSVC will issue deprecation warnings here if this template is instantiated with
// a deprecated class even if the template is used from a section of code where
// deprecation warnings are suppressed. This is annoying behavior since this template
// has no control over what class it is used with. To get around it, we have to
// suppress all deprecation warnings here.
#ifdef VTKM_MSVC
VTKM_DEPRECATED_SUPPRESS_BEGIN
#endif
// If you get a compile error here, it means you tried to use an object that
// is not an array handle as an argument that is expected to be one.
VTKM_IS_ARRAY_HANDLE(ContObjectType);
using ValueType = typename ContObjectType::ValueType;
using StorageTag = typename ContObjectType::StorageTag;
using ExecObjectType = typename ContObjectType::WritePortalType;
template <typename InputDomainType>
VTKM_CONT ExecObjectType operator()(ContObjectType& array,
const InputDomainType&,
vtkm::Id,
vtkm::Id,
vtkm::cont::Token& token) const
{
// Note: we ignore the size of the domain because the randomly accessed
// array might not have the same size depending on how the user is using
// the array.
return array.PrepareForOutput(array.GetNumberOfValues(), Device{}, token);
}
#ifdef VTKM_MSVC
VTKM_DEPRECATED_SUPPRESS_END
#endif
};
}
}
} // namespace vtkm::cont::arg
#endif //vtk_m_cont_arg_TransportTagWholeArrayOut_h
